
MOSCOW, Nov 27 (Reuters) - Russian IT company Basis said on Thursday it plans an initial public offering (IPO) on the Moscow Exchange.
The size of the offering and the price range will be disclosed before the start of bookbuilding, which is scheduled for December, the company said.
Russian state-owned telecommunication company Rostelecom holds a controlling stake in Basis through its subsidiary RTK-TSOD and plans to keep the stake, remaining involved in its development, Basis said.
